Frank Capra’s 1946 classic still has resonance today, earning such a special place in all of our hearts that we’ve even had people proposing in the cinema during our Christmas screenings!
Small town everyman George Bailey (played unforgettably by James Stewart) contemplates suicide one snowy, bleak Christmas Eve, until his guardian angel shows him what the lives of the people he loves would be like without him. George realises the difference he has made, learning lessons of love, loyalty and what it means to lead a wonderful life.
